Although nobody is paying attention to my repeated posts regarding the stupid BCS rule that prevented Georgia from going to the Rose, let me say for the final time that it was the BCS rules that prevented you from seeing a better matchup in the Rose Bowl and not tradition. The Rose was barred from picking Ohio State (National Championship Game), LSU (National Championship Game), VA Tech (Orange), Oklahoma (Fiesta), Georgia (Sugar). That leaves them with Missouri (a day after they were drubbed by Oklahoma), Kansas (less deserving than Missouri) and Hawaii (whose WAC conference gets no respect and so killing them would impress nobody).
